SUMMARY:IAU G5 seminar: " How White Dwarfs Get Their Metals"
DESCRIPTION:IAU G5 seminar: " How White Dwarfs Get Their Metals"\nDr. Scott
  Kenyon\n\n&nbsp;\nMany (perhaps most) nearby white dwarfs have strong&nbs
 p;\nabsorption lines from Ca, Si, Mg, Al, and other&nbsp;metals&nbsp;\non 
 optical and ultraviolet spectra. Abundance analyses&nbsp;\nsuggest the ens
 emble of metals has a composition similar&nbsp;\nto asteroids or the cores
  of rocky planets. The atmospheric\ndiffusion times are much smaller than 
 their ages. Thus, the&nbsp;\nmetals must be continually replenished.&nbsp;
  I will describe&nbsp;\nobservations of these systems and outline an evolu
 tionary&nbsp;\npath that allows material from an erstwhile planetary syste
 m\nto end up on the surface of the white dwarf remnant of an\nA-type main 
 sequence star.
